Intelligence Profile

UNC6201 is a sophisticated Chinese state-sponsored hacking group that exploited CVE-2026–22769, a critical vulnerability in Dell RecoverPoint for Virtual Machines appliances, to establish a persistent presence. They deployed a permanent backdoor using techniques like Single Packet Authorization and "Port Knocking." Unlike typical hackers who conceal their activities within the Operating System, UNC6201 operated at the Virtualization Layer to avoid detection.
